Why Choose Plans With Free Checkups?

A free annual checkup means you can get a blood test, ECG, or basic screening every year without spending a penny. This is best for preventative care—catch illness before it strikes!

Plus, these plans also cover hospitalization, daycare treatments, and AYUSH services. Medical inflation is projected to rise by 12-15% in 2025, so such plans will keep you secure for the future.

Pros and Cons: The Real Facts of Every Plan

Pros:

  • Free checkups help you catch illnesses early – like cancer screening or diabetes testing.
  • High claim settlement ratio (95%+ for everyone), cashless hospitalizations ₹10,000+.
  • Tax benefits under Section 80D – deduction up to ₹25,000.
  • Family floater options cover everyone in one plan.
  • Extra perks like e-consults, AYUSH treatments, and no co-pay.

Cons:

  • A 2-4 year waiting period for pre-existing diseases.
  • Higher premiums for senior citizens (aged 55+).
  • Small towns may have fewer network hospitals.
  • The paperwork involved in the claims process can be a bit lengthy.
